What is a fiberglass pool and how is it made?
A fiberglass pool is not assembled on your property like a concrete pool. It arrives as a finished shell, manufactured in a controlled factory environment using precision molds. Understanding how it is made helps explain why it performs so well over time.
Fiberglass pools are factory-molded using precision molds with layers of gelcoat, vinyl ester resin, fiberglass reinforcement, and structural resins applied in a controlled environment. Each layer serves a specific purpose:
- Gelcoat (outer layer): A smooth, non-porous finish that resists algae, staining, and chemical absorption
- Vinyl ester resin: Provides a moisture barrier and protects the structural layers from water intrusion
- Fiberglass reinforcement: Woven glass fibers that give the shell its strength and flexibility
- Structural resin layers: Bond everything together and provide rigidity under load
The non-porous gelcoat is particularly important. Because it does not absorb water, algae cannot take root the way it can in porous concrete. That directly reduces your chemical usage and cleaning time.
Factory production also means consistent quality. Every shell is built under the same conditions, with the same materials, and inspected before it leaves the facility. You are not depending on field conditions or crew variability the way you would with a poured concrete pool.
| Layer | Material | Function |
|---|---|---|
| Outer surface | Gelcoat | Smooth, non-porous finish |
| Moisture barrier | Vinyl ester resin | Prevents water intrusion |
| Structural core | Fiberglass reinforcement | Strength and flexibility |
| Bonding layer | Structural resin | Rigidity and cohesion |

Pro Tip: Always ask your pool builder for the manufacturer warranty and the specific resin and gelcoat specifications. A quality shell uses vinyl ester resin, not polyester, which is far more resistant to water absorption and osmotic blistering over time.
How fiberglass pools are installed: Speed, process, and local expertise
With a grasp of how the pool shell is made, it is important to understand how fiberglass pools actually go from delivery to swim-ready in your backyard.
One of the most compelling advantages of fiberglass is speed. Installation involves excavating a precise hole, crane-placing the shell, backfilling with gravel or crushed stone, plumbing, electrical setup, and equipment installation, typically completing in 2-6 weeks. Compare that to a concrete pool, which can take two to three months from dig to first swim.
Here is how the process unfolds step by step:
- Site evaluation and permits: Your installer assesses soil conditions, drainage, and utility lines, then pulls the required permits.
- Excavation: A precise hole is dug to match the shell dimensions, accounting for backfill material around the sides.
- Shell delivery and crane placement: The one-piece shell is transported by truck and lowered into the excavation using a crane.
- Backfilling: Crushed stone or gravel is packed around the shell to provide drainage and structural support.
- Plumbing and electrical: Lines are run from the shell to the equipment pad, including filtration, heating, and lighting systems.
- Decking and finishing: Coping, patio, and any additional features are completed around the pool.
Fiberglass pools are typically swim-ready in 2 to 6 weeks, compared to 2 to 3 months for a concrete pool.
In Central Indiana, local expertise is not optional. Indiana’s clay-heavy soils and seasonal freeze-thaw cycles create specific challenges that a national installer unfamiliar with the region may not anticipate. Improper backfill in clay soil can trap water and cause the shell to shift. Benefits of fiberglass pools for Indiana homeowners
Understanding how fiberglass pools are installed leads directly into why so many Central Indiana families choose this pool type. Let’s explore the key benefits.
Key benefits include low maintenance due to non-porous surface resisting algae, fewer chemicals, no resurfacing, quick install, energy efficiency from insulation, smooth feel, and durability of 25-50+ years. For Indiana families who want a backyard oasis without constant upkeep, those advantages are significant.
Here is what that looks like in practice:
- Lower chemical costs: 30-40% lower chemical costs compared to concrete pools, because the gelcoat surface does not absorb chemicals or harbor algae
- No resurfacing: Concrete pools typically need resurfacing every 10-15 years. Fiberglass shells do not.
- Smooth comfort: The gelcoat surface is gentle on feet and skin, unlike rough concrete
- Built-in insulation: Fiberglass retains heat better than concrete, which can lower your heating costs over a full season
- Resale value: Pool investments typically return 65-78% of their cost in home value, making fiberglass a strong long-term asset
| Feature | Fiberglass | Vinyl liner | Concrete |
|---|---|---|---|
| Lifespan | 30-50+ years | 10-15 years (liner) | 25-50 years |
| Install time | 2-6 weeks | 2-4 weeks | 2-3 months |
| Chemical costs | Low | Medium | High |
| Resurfacing needed | No | Liner replacement | Yes, every 10-15 years |
| Surface comfort | Smooth | Smooth | Rough |

Potential drawbacks and limitations
As attractive as fiberglass pools are for maintenance and lifespan, they are not perfect. Here are the most important drawbacks to consider before you commit.
Limitations include restricted customization to manufacturer molds, with shapes and sizes typically up to about 16 by 40 feet for transport, and a higher upfront cost compared to vinyl liner pools. If you have a very specific shape in mind or a uniquely sized yard, those mold restrictions may matter.
Here are the key limitations to weigh:
- Size and shape restrictions: You are choosing from available molds, not designing from scratch like you can with concrete
- Higher upfront cost: Fiberglass typically costs more than vinyl liner at the point of purchase, though long-term savings often offset this
- Gelcoat aging: After 15 or more years, the gelcoat surface can fade or develop minor cracks, requiring professional refinishing
- Shell shift risk: Risk of shell shift from poor backfill or groundwater issues, and gelcoat fading after 15+ years, are real concerns when installation is not done correctly
- Clay soil challenges: Indiana’s clay-heavy ground requires careful drainage planning to avoid hydrostatic pressure on the shell

Cold climate, winter care, and Indiana soil: What to know
Navigating the limitations and risks of fiberglass pools is easier when you understand local climate needs. Here is what Indiana homeowners should do for lasting performance.
In cold climates like Indiana, fiberglass flexes with ground movement, and proper installation uses crushed stone backfill for drainage to prevent frost heave. That natural flexibility is actually an advantage over concrete, which can crack under the same pressure.
Winterizing your fiberglass pool correctly is just as important as the installation itself. Follow these steps each fall:
- Lower the water level: Drop water below the skimmer and return lines to prevent freeze damage
- Blow out and antifreeze the plumbing lines: Use a blower to clear lines, then add pool-safe antifreeze to any remaining water in pipes
- Balance the water chemistry: Adjust pH, alkalinity, and sanitizer levels before closing to protect the gelcoat through winter
- Install a safety cover: A solid safety cover keeps debris out and protects the shell surface from UV exposure and ice
- Winterize the equipment: Drain pumps, filters, and heaters, and store any removable equipment indoors
Local installers who work in Indiana year-round understand how freeze-thaw cycles affect specific soil types across the region. They tailor the backfill depth, drainage slope, and cover recommendations to your specific yard, not a generic national template.

Frequently asked questions
How long does a fiberglass pool last?
Most fiberglass pools last 25-50 years or more with proper installation and routine care. The gelcoat surface may need refinishing after 15 or more years, but the shell itself is built for decades of use.
Are fiberglass pools good for Indiana winters?
Yes. Fiberglass flexes with ground movement and handles Indiana’s freeze-thaw cycles well when installed with proper crushed stone backfill and drainage. Professional winterization each fall protects your investment through the cold months.
What shapes and sizes are available with fiberglass pools?
Most fiberglass pools are limited to manufacturer molds, typically up to about 16 by 40 feet for road transport. Within those molds, you can choose from a wide range of shapes and include built-in features like benches, tanning ledges, and steps.
How much does a fiberglass pool cost in Central Indiana?
Installation costs typically range from $60,000 to $90,000 for a mid-size pool, depending on size, site conditions, and selected features. Your final number will vary based on excavation complexity and any additional backyard elements like decking or fencing.
